ICD-10: L89.624
Pressure ulcer of left heel, stage 4
Clinical Information
Inclusion Terms
- Healing pressure ulcer of left heel, stage 4
- Pressure ulcer with necrosis of soft tissues through to underlying muscle, tendon, or bone, left heel

Clinical Description of Pressure Ulcer L89.624
Definition of Pressure Ulcer
A pressure ulcer, also known as a bedsore or decubitus ulcer, is a localized injury to the skin and/or underlying tissue, typically over a bony prominence, resulting from prolonged pressure, or pressure in combination with shear and/or friction. These ulcers can develop in individuals with limited mobility, particularly in healthcare settings.
Stage 4 Pressure Ulcer
Stage 4 pressure ulcers are the most severe classification of pressure ulcers. They are characterized by:
- Full-thickness tissue loss: This means that the ulcer extends through the skin and subcutaneous tissue, potentially exposing muscle, bone, or supporting structures (such as tendons or joint capsules).
- Necrosis: There may be necrotic (dead) tissue present, which can complicate healing and increase the risk of infection.
- Depth: The depth of a stage 4 ulcer can vary significantly, depending on the anatomical location. In the case of the left heel, the ulcer may involve deeper structures, including the calcaneus (heel bone).
- Infection Risk: Due to the extent of tissue damage, stage 4 ulcers are at a high risk for infection, which can lead to serious complications, including systemic infections.
Clinical Presentation
Patients with a stage 4 pressure ulcer on the left heel may present with:
- Visible bone or muscle: The ulcer may have a deep crater-like appearance, with visible underlying structures.
- Exudate: There may be significant drainage from the ulcer, which can be serous, purulent, or bloody, depending on the presence of infection.
- Surrounding skin changes: The skin around the ulcer may show signs of inflammation, such as redness, warmth, or swelling.
Management and Treatment
Management of a stage 4 pressure ulcer involves a multidisciplinary approach, including:
- Wound care: Regular cleaning and dressing changes are essential to promote healing and prevent infection.
- Debridement: Removal of necrotic tissue may be necessary to facilitate healing.
- Nutritional support: Adequate nutrition is crucial for wound healing, and patients may require dietary adjustments or supplements.
- Pressure relief: Implementing strategies to relieve pressure on the affected area, such as specialized mattresses or cushions, is vital to prevent further tissue damage.

Clinical Information
The ICD-10 code L89.624 refers specifically to a stage 4 pressure ulcer located on the left heel. Understanding the clinical presentation, signs, symptoms, and patient characteristics associated with this condition is crucial for effective diagnosis and management.
Clinical Presentation of Stage 4 Pressure Ulcer
Definition and Characteristics
A stage 4 pressure ulcer is characterized by full-thickness tissue loss, which may involve muscle, bone, or supporting structures (such as tendons or joint capsules). At this stage, the ulcer is often accompanied by necrosis of surrounding tissue and may present with the following features:
- Depth: The ulcer extends through the dermis and into the subcutaneous tissue, potentially exposing underlying structures.
- Tissue Damage: There may be significant damage to the skin and underlying tissues, with the presence of slough or eschar (dead tissue) that may obscure the wound bed.
- Infection: Stage 4 ulcers are at high risk for infection, which can lead to systemic complications if not managed promptly.
Signs and Symptoms
Patients with a stage 4 pressure ulcer on the left heel may exhibit the following signs and symptoms:
- Visible Ulceration: A deep, open wound on the left heel, often with irregular edges.
- Pain: Patients may report significant pain or discomfort in the affected area, although some individuals may have diminished sensation due to nerve damage.
- Swelling and Inflammation: Surrounding tissue may appear swollen, red, or inflamed.
- Foul Odor: In cases of infection or necrotic tissue, a foul odor may be present.
- Exudate: The ulcer may produce a significant amount of drainage, which can be serous, purulent, or bloody, depending on the presence of infection.
Patient Characteristics
Risk Factors
Certain patient characteristics increase the likelihood of developing a stage 4 pressure ulcer, including:
- Immobility: Patients who are bedridden or have limited mobility are at higher risk due to prolonged pressure on specific areas of the body.
- Age: Older adults are more susceptible due to skin fragility and decreased subcutaneous fat.
- Nutritional Status: Malnutrition or dehydration can impair skin integrity and healing.
- Comorbid Conditions: Conditions such as diabetes, vascular disease, or neurological disorders can contribute to the development of pressure ulcers.
- Incontinence: Moisture from incontinence can lead to skin breakdown, increasing the risk of ulcer formation.
Assessment and Diagnosis
A thorough assessment is essential for diagnosing a stage 4 pressure ulcer. This includes:
- Physical Examination: Inspecting the ulcer and surrounding skin for signs of infection, necrosis, and overall condition.
- Patient History: Gathering information about the patient's mobility, nutritional status, and any previous history of pressure ulcers.
- Pain Assessment: Evaluating the level of pain associated with the ulcer, which can guide treatment decisions.

Diagnostic Criteria
The diagnosis of a pressure ulcer, specifically for ICD-10 code L89.624, which refers to a stage 4 pressure ulcer of the left heel, involves several critical criteria. Understanding these criteria is essential for accurate coding and effective patient management.
Understanding Pressure Ulcers
Pressure ulcers, also known as bedsores or decubitus ulcers, are localized injuries to the skin and underlying tissue, primarily caused by prolonged pressure. They are classified into different stages based on their severity, with stage 4 being the most severe.
Criteria for Diagnosis of Stage 4 Pressure Ulcer
-
Full-Thickness Skin Loss:
- A stage 4 pressure ulcer is characterized by full-thickness skin loss, meaning that the ulcer extends through the epidermis and dermis into the underlying tissue. This can involve muscle, bone, or supporting structures such as tendons or joint capsules[1]. -
Visible Tissue Damage:
- At this stage, there is often visible necrotic (dead) tissue, which may appear as eschar (a dry, black necrotic tissue) or slough (a yellow or white necrotic tissue) in the wound bed. The presence of these tissues indicates significant damage and complicates healing[2]. -
Depth of the Ulcer:
- The depth of a stage 4 pressure ulcer can vary significantly, but it is important to note that it can extend deep into the tissue. The depth may not be measurable if the ulcer is covered by eschar or slough, but the extent of tissue damage is critical for diagnosis[3]. -
Involvement of Adjacent Structures:
- Stage 4 ulcers may also involve structures adjacent to the ulcer, such as muscle, fascia, or bone. This involvement can lead to complications such as osteomyelitis (bone infection) if not properly managed[4]. -
Assessment of Surrounding Skin:
- The condition of the skin surrounding the ulcer is also assessed. Signs of infection, such as increased redness, warmth, or drainage, can indicate complications that need to be addressed in the treatment plan[5].
Documentation Requirements
Accurate documentation is crucial for coding and treatment. Healthcare providers must document:
- The location of the ulcer (in this case, the left heel).
- The stage of the ulcer (stage 4).
- The characteristics of the ulcer, including size, depth, and any necrotic tissue present.
- Any signs of infection or complications.

Treatment Guidelines
When addressing the treatment of a stage 4 pressure ulcer, specifically for the ICD-10 code L89.624, which denotes a pressure ulcer of the left heel, it is essential to understand both the clinical implications and the standard treatment protocols. Stage 4 pressure ulcers are characterized by full-thickness tissue loss, which may involve exposure of muscle, bone, or supporting structures. This level of severity necessitates comprehensive management strategies to promote healing and prevent complications.
Standard Treatment Approaches
1. Wound Assessment and Cleaning
- Initial Assessment: A thorough assessment of the ulcer is crucial. This includes evaluating the size, depth, and condition of the wound bed, as well as any signs of infection or necrotic tissue.
- Wound Cleaning: The wound should be cleaned with saline or a suitable wound cleanser to remove debris and exudate. This step is vital to prepare the wound for further treatment and to reduce the risk of infection[1].
2. Debridement
- Necrotic Tissue Removal: Stage 4 ulcers often contain necrotic tissue that must be debrided. This can be done through various methods, including surgical debridement, enzymatic debridement, or autolytic debridement, depending on the patient's condition and the extent of necrosis[2].
- Consultation with Specialists: In some cases, referral to a wound care specialist or surgeon may be necessary for effective debridement and management of the ulcer[3].
3. Moist Wound Healing
- Dressings: Utilizing appropriate dressings is critical for maintaining a moist wound environment, which promotes healing. Options include hydrocolloid dressings, foam dressings, and alginate dressings, depending on the level of exudate and the specific characteristics of the ulcer[4].
- Negative Pressure Wound Therapy (NPWT): For complex or non-healing wounds, NPWT may be employed. This technique involves applying a vacuum dressing to promote healing by drawing out fluid and increasing blood flow to the area[5].
4. Infection Control
- Antibiotic Therapy: If there are signs of infection, systemic antibiotics may be necessary. Cultures should be taken to identify the causative organism and guide antibiotic selection[6].
- Topical Antimicrobials: In some cases, topical antimicrobial agents may be applied to the wound to help control infection[7].
5. Nutritional Support
- Nutritional Assessment: Adequate nutrition is vital for wound healing. A diet rich in protein, vitamins (especially vitamin C and zinc), and minerals should be encouraged. Nutritional supplements may be considered for patients with deficiencies[8].
- Hydration: Ensuring proper hydration is also essential for optimal healing[9].
6. Pressure Relief and Offloading
- Positioning: Regular repositioning of the patient is crucial to relieve pressure on the affected heel. A schedule for turning and repositioning should be established[10].
- Specialized Equipment: The use of pressure-relieving devices, such as specialized mattresses or heel protectors, can help reduce pressure on the ulcer site[11].
7. Monitoring and Follow-Up
- Regular Monitoring: Continuous assessment of the wound's progress is necessary to adjust treatment plans as needed. This includes monitoring for signs of healing or deterioration[12].
- Patient Education: Educating the patient and caregivers about proper wound care, nutrition, and the importance of pressure relief can enhance treatment outcomes[13].
